"After a night of partying, Venezuelans nurse their hangovers at the beach, slurping down fresh ceviche sold by hawkers who promise they will “vuelve a la vida,” or “come back to life” when they try it. That same experience awaits at chef Julio Machada’s swell Origen Bistro with his “revive the soul” ceviche, a bowl of cider vinegar and spice-cured squid, mussels, shrimp, and scallops tossed with cilantro, onions, and tomatoes. Does a body good." - Beth D'Addono
